Quick note on the Gatewise turnstile counter at Larkfield Arena: the counts drifted again last Saturday because lane 4's sensor double-ticks when folks tailgate. The reconciliation job now runs every 10 minutes instead of hourly, so matchday dashboards should stay within ~2% of manual tallies. If the drift exceeds 5%, restart the lane aggregator from the Gatewise console — don't touch the edge boxes themselves. Full step-by-step drift triage, including the lane remap table, lives on the internal wiki page here.

operations page: https://confluence.lumicsys.internal/projects/display/projects/display

### Guest Wi-Fi Desk — Reception, Ostram Point

The facilities desk manages the guest Wi-Fi station to the left of the main reception counter at Ostram Point. Visitors should be directed there on arrival; the tablet walks them through the connection steps and prints a day voucher. Restock voucher paper from the supply drawer every Monday. If the tablet locks up, restart it using the switch underneath rather than unplugging it. To unlock the drawer and the tablet cradle, staff use the access code provided here.

staff pass of yahag-tawep = bdg-MQQCS-7

### Step 6 — Deploy report export fix

This release normalizes timezone handling in Ledgerline report exports; all timestamps now serialize as UTC with explicit offsets. Verify staging exports before promoting. If exports show local times, the config cache is stale — flush it. Sign the deploy manifest before pushing to prod. Use the deploy key shown below.

rollout seal: bky3_7wZ

Ticket: Sort-order drift in Pagewright report builder

External plugin authors have reported that reports built with identical inputs return rows in different orders across our regions. Root cause: configuration drift — two clusters still run the legacy comparator with unstable sorting, while the rest use the stable comparator introduced in 5.2. If your plugin depends on row order, rely on the declared sort keys plus the documented tiebreaker, not incidental ordering. We are realigning all clusters this week to the values listed below.

config for tagaf-bawif:
[norok]
host = norok.ordinworks.local
user = norok_svc
database = norok_prod